7 Proven Strategies for Securing Cheap Car Insurance for Young Drivers

Securing cheap car insurance for young drivers involves strategic planning and understanding the various factors at play. Here are seven strategies:
- Choose the Right Vehicle: Opt for cars known for long-term reliability and safety features, which can lower premiums.
- Leverage Good Grades: Many insurers offer discounts for students with good academic records. The Insurance Information Institute emphasizes the importance of maintaining a good GPA for discounts.
- Explore Multi-Car Discounts: Adding a young driver to a family policy can often be cheaper than purchasing a separate policy.
- Consider Usage-Based Insurance: Modern telematics technology allows for pay-as-you-drive policies, which can be cost-effective for infrequent drivers.
- Bundle Policies: Combining home and auto insurance policies can lead to significant savings.
- Shop Around: Regularly compare quotes from different insurers to ensure you’re getting the best rate.
- Increase Deductibles: A higher deductible can lower your monthly premium, though it increases out-of-pocket costs in the event of a claim.

Frequently Asked Questions About Cheap Car Insurance for Young Drivers
- What factors most influence insurance premiums for young drivers?
Age, driving record, vehicle type, and location are key factors that influence premiums. - Can a young driver qualify for discounts?
Yes, discounts are available for good grades, safe driving courses, and multi-policy bundling. - Is it cheaper to add a young driver to an existing policy?
Often, yes. Family policies can offer discounts that make coverage more affordable. - How can young drivers improve their insurance rates over time?
Maintaining a clean driving record and improving credit scores can gradually reduce rates. - What is usage-based insurance and is it beneficial for young drivers?
Usage-based insurance tracks driving habits and can be cost-effective for low-mileage drivers.
